  7. I’ve decided this John & Wm Ragg Paragon is a demanding razor. Raggs and Lunds (which Ragg may have made for them) are among my favorite razors - smooth, close, they shave like a dream. This one has been hard to dial in. What I concluded tonight is it offers a very narrow window of an efficient angle. Too much and it grabs and wants to bit. Too little and stubble is left showing. Just right and voila. That “just right,” of course, is the trick. :chores016:

    I tried my hand at honing for the first time this morning and decided to give my refreshed edge a spin. What I learned is that it looks easier than it is. Getting the feel for holding the razor just right while lapping the stone takes a touch that I will need practice developing. Nevertheless, my edge felt improved and it was a pleasure to use. I look forward to practicing this skill further and keeping my edges to my liking.
